The definitions of the main geomorphic processes 
including types of weathering (mechanical, 
chemical, biological), mass movement (sliding, 
slumping), erosion (abrasion, hydraulic action, 
attrition, solution), transport (traction, saltation, 
suspension, solution) and deposition.
